Transportation frame device for cement concrete prefabricated parts
Technical Field
The invention relates to a transportation frame device for cement concrete prefabricated parts, and belongs to the field of transportation frames for cement concrete prefabricated parts.
Background
Precast concrete component transports frame, the effect lies in playing the convenient transportation function of firm precast concrete component, the firm effect and the protection fastening effect of transportation frame are decided on the functional strength of transportation frame, the use of precast concrete component transportation frame at present stage, mostly be the effect of putting up, can't play firm effect in the transportation, rock in the transportation, because the weight of precast concrete component is very big generally, cause the fracture of transportation frame easily, precast concrete component drops and causes danger, also can cause very big loss in the economy.

Detailed Description
The invention is further described with reference to the drawings.
As shown in fig. 1 to 3, the invention relates to a transportation frame device for cement concrete prefabricated parts, which comprises a support base 1, a plurality of sliding rollers 2, a plurality of fixed blocks 3, a plurality of connecting blocks 4, a support device mechanism 5 and three groups of limit connecting sheets 6, wherein two ends of the surface of the support base 1 in the length direction are connected with the sliding rollers 2 through bolts, the fixed block 3 is fixedly connected to the side surface of a in the width direction of the support base 1, the connecting block 4 is fixedly connected to the side surface of another in the width direction of the support base 1, the support device mechanism 5 is welded to the upper surface of the connecting block 4 in group, two sides of the bottom end surface of the support device mechanism 5 are respectively connected to the surfaces of two sides of the support base 1 through bolts, the support device mechanism 5 comprises a support three-dimensional frame 18, a baffle 7, a sliding groove 8 and four clamping blocks 9, two sides of the upper surface of the support three-dimensional frame 18 in the width direction are respectively provided with sliding grooves 8, the upper surface of the support three-dimensional frame 18 is welded with the baffle 7, the sliding grooves are symmetrically provided with the sliding grooves 56 group of the sliding grooves 8, the sliding grooves are connected to the side surface of the connecting sheets 596 of the support base through bolts, and the connecting sheets 596.
The articulated shelves that are connected with in support base 1 upper portion surface protect frame 10, shelves protect frame 10 and constitute respectively front side steel sheet 11, rear side steel sheet 12, left side steel sheet 13 and right side steel sheet 14, shelves protect the front side steel sheet 11 of frame 10 and rear side steel sheet 12 and be located the skin weld between strutting arrangement mechanism 5 respectively have and compress tightly fixed block 15, the inner wall surface of left side steel sheet 13 and right side steel sheet 14 respectively fixedly connected with spacing fixed block 16.
The compressing fixing block 15 and the limiting fixing block 16 are both of a carbonized steel structure, and the adjacent side surfaces of the front steel plate 11, the rear steel plate 12, the left steel plate 13 and the right steel plate 14 are connected through bolts.
The surface of the sliding roller 2 belongs to the setting of a bluing structure, the two ends of the sliding roller 2 penetrate through the supporting base and extend to the external surface of the supporting base 1, and are connected with a clamping component 17 in a threaded manner, and the clamping component 17 is connected to the external surface of the supporting base 1 through bolts.
